Main issues, as the Inspector framed them

  • The effect of the proposal on amenity

What decided it

The sign would be unduly detrimental to amenity by reason of its size, position, intended illumination and dominance in a location that is predominantly residential in character, outweighing the economic and business encouragement benefits cited by the appellant.

The economic and business encouragement benefits and sustainability considerations did not outweigh the concerns regarding undue detriment to amenity.
